Patch
# bumps are safe to take automatically; minor bumps require a visual
# regression run against the Marrowgate snapshot suite before merging.
# Never pin to a prerelease tag in production — prereleases are pruned
# from the registry after thirty days and builds will break silently.
# LANTERNKIT_VERSION and LANTERNKIT_CHANNEL must agree; mismatches
# fail closed at startup. Fetching from the private registry requires
# authentication, so the registry pull secret goes on the next line.

vault entry, bagef-hafop: RELAY_SECRET3=a63

Quick context for review: PickPath is the pick-list optimizer running in the Delverton fulfillment centers. Once the container image passes the integration suite, we sign it before pushing to the internal registry — the warehouse edge nodes refuse unsigned images outright, which is the main control you'll care about. Signing happens on the release runner only; developer laptops never hold signing material. Rotation is quarterly and logged in the trust ledger. The deploy signing key currently in use appears below.

release key, taduf-yajef: bky13_uGiieNoy5KKUY

Runbook fragment — monthly partitioning on the Larkspur events table. Every first of the month, the Cronwell scheduler creates next month's partition and detaches anything older than twelve months. If the job dies mid-run you'll see inserts failing with a missing-partition error; just rerun it, it's idempotent. Detached partitions sit in the archive schema for a week before the sweeper drops them, so you've got a grace window. Before poking anything manually, confirm the scheduler is running with the following configuration values.

deployment values, bajog-fahop:
PRAMIR_LOG_LEVEL=error
PRAMIR_METRICS_HOST=metrics.pramir.norvacorp.internal
PRAMIR_POOL_SIZE=16